
IEA Says No Need Yet to Tap Oil Stockpiles Amid Mideast Crisis
🤖AI Özeti
The International Energy Agency (IEA) has stated that there is currently no necessity to tap into emergency oil stockpiles in light of the ongoing Middle East crisis. The agency emphasizes that global oil supplies remain abundant and that the effects of the crisis are expected to be short-lived. This assessment suggests a stable outlook for oil markets despite geopolitical tensions.

The Middle East has historically been a hotspot for geopolitical tensions that can affect oil prices and supply. The IEA's decision not to release stockpiles indicates a belief that the current crisis will not significantly disrupt global oil markets, a perspective that could help stabilize prices in the short term.
